When I try to play Minecraft I can play for a few seconds then it lags out and locks up. I got a Java error on my desktop the first time it happened.
A fatal error has been detected by the Java Runtime Environment:
#
# EXCEPTION_ACCESS_VIOLATION (0xc0000005) at pc=0x743aafc0, pid=3800, tid=3104
#
# JRE version: 7.0_07-b11
# Java VM: Java HotSpot(TM) Client VM (23.3-b01 mixed mode windows-x86 )
# Problematic frame:
# C [awt.dll+0xaafc0]
#
# Failed to write core dump. Minidumps are not enabled by default on client versions of Windows
I have Windows Vista Ultimate 64bit. I have the newest version of Java. I have an NVidia GEForce 9500 graphics card with the latest drivers, 8gb of RAM, and an AMD FX-4100 quad core processor. I have tried to uninstall and reinstall both Java and Minecraft 3 times now. I also got rid of all old versions of Java. I have looked all over for a solution and can't find a straight answer.
